The 2026 NBA Finals are here, and the whole basketball community is excited. But before Jalen Brunson and Victor Wembanyama trade buckets on the hardwood, a four-legged forecaster already has her verdict in and Knicks fans might not love what she saw.

Game 1 tips off Wednesday at 8:30 p.m. ET from the Frost Bank Center in San Antonio, broadcast on ABC. It is a rematch of the 1999 Finals that the Spurs won. New York is making its first Finals appearance since that series, chasing its first championship since 1973.

The Knicks stormed through the Eastern Conference, highlighted by a franchise-record 11 straight postseason victories and an incredibly dominant +19.4 overall playoff point differential. San Antonio, meanwhile, had a grind of a WCF run, outlasting the defending champion Oklahoma City Thunder in a brutal, thrilling seven-game series.

Most experts, including Hall of Famer Charles Barkley, favor coach Mike Brown's squad because of New York's dominant playoff run. Speaking on ESPN Radio’s Freddie and Harry, Barkley bucked the betting markets to pick the Knicks, stating their postseason momentum is simply too much to overcome.

However, a viral Pembroke Welsh Corgi named Lilo predicts a different outcome. Known online as "Air Corgi," "Steph Furry," or "Fluffy Mamba," she gained massive attention after correctly predicting all seven games of the Spurs-Thunder Western Conference Finals. Lilo makes her picks by bouncing balls down a staircase into labeled baskets.

Lilo has now predicted the NBA Finals will go seven games, with San Antonio winning the series 4-3. When SNY Knicks shared the clip on Tuesday, it quickly racked up over 318,000 views, sparking a wave of frustrated replies from New York fans.
